Slightly unordered and asymmetric – that is what natural gardens look like. They are mainly based on vegetation that grows in the natural environment to form a coherent and harmonious whole with the landscape. Natural gardens are becoming more fashionable due to their practicality. They do not require too much attention, effort or time; they are not only easy to take care of, but also very rewarding – they guarantee total relaxation.

What is meant by natural gardens?

The main idea behind natural gardens is to imitate nature. An important part of such gardens includes large lawns and meadows, surrounded by perennial and annual plants, which you often encounter on field roads. Trees and shrubs are planted irregularly, which gives you an impression that the garden has been designed by nature rather than by a person. A perfect idea could be to place a picturesque heath in the garden! All kinds of climbers which grow carelessly on fences or pergolas would also be a good choice. Natural gardens may include decorations and ornaments, for example, drinking troughs for birds or colourful beehives. Rustic furniture that imitates simple, rural style, made of wood, wicker and tree roots will be perfect to create the garden architecture. However, such details should be subtle so that they do not stand out too much. Instead, they should merely complement the natural landscape.

Natural gardens provide a unique atmosphere and peace of mind, which is appreciated by both urban and rural residents. This will appeal to all nature lovers, as the shady tree-lined avenues and the mysterious corners are a secret place for all kinds of birds and small animals. A natural ecosystem also attracts beneficial insects. Hence, by starting a natural garden, we care about nature and offer a home to a lot of creatures.

Natural gardens under control

Although natural gardens often appear to be somewhat carelessly decorated, the way they are designed cannot be a matter of chance. Such an anaesthetic disorder on your plot would become increasingly unbearable, and your garden would no longer be a place associated with rest which promotes a good mood. In natural gardens, the presence of a landscape architect does not appear to be noticeable, but without the intervention of a professional, such gardens would not be so visually attractive. Therefore, they must be under constant control, although they do not require as frequent mowing, weeding or pruning as traditional gardens. This is an ideal solution for those who do not have time to take care of their gardens, but just want to enjoy a picturesque environment around their home.
